What Does A Payroll Executive Do?

What Does A Payroll Executive Do? Directing and managing payroll procedures. Preparing payroll reports that include savings deductions, exemptions and insurance coverage. Ensuring compliance with applicable laws and tax obligations. What is the role of payroll executive? How Long Does It Take To Become A Certified Payroll Professional?

How Long Does It Take To Become A Certified Payroll Professional? At least 24 months of experience and completion of one of three APA payroll studies programs.
